Ques. What career opportunities are available after B.Sc Environmental Science?
Ans. Graduates have excellent career prospects in environmental consulting firms, government agencies, NGOs, and corporate sustainability departments. Common roles include Environmental Consultant, Environmental Scientist, Sustainability Officer, Environmental Auditor, and Conservation Specialist. Organizations like CPCB, SPCB, environmental NGOs, and multinational corporations actively recruit from this program. Average starting salary ranges from 3-5 lakhs per annum.

Ques. What is the difference between Environmental Science and Environmental Studies?
Ans. Environmental Science focuses on the scientific aspects of environmental systems, including ecology, chemistry, and physics. Environmental Studies is broader and includes social, economic, and policy dimensions. B.Sc Environmental Science provides a science-oriented approach, making graduates suitable for technical and research roles in environmental organizations.
